In the world of anime, raw power can only get you so far. Sometimes, it's the sharpest mind — not the strongest fists — that decides the outcome of a battle. From genius tacticians to master manipulators, here are 10 anime characters who always seem two steps ahead, outwitting even the deadliest of enemies.
๐ง 1. Light Yagami (Death Note)
Armed with the Death Note and a god complex, Light Yagami turns a simple notebook into the most powerful weapon of justice… or terror. His cat-and-mouse game with L is legendary, proving Light's cunning mind is as dangerous as any superpower.
๐ญ 2. Lelouch vi Britannia (Code Geass)

Lelouch isn't just a strategist — he’s a revolution in motion. With his Geass and brilliance in military tactics, he manipulates empires, alliances, and even his closest friends to change the world, no matter the cost.
๐งช 3. Senku Ishigami (Dr. Stone)

Reviving civilization with science? That’s Senku’s game. No fists, no superpowers — just a brain filled with chemistry, physics, and endless logic. He outwits enemies using science, often turning threats into allies.
๐ 4. Sosuke Aizen (Bleach)

Behind the calm smile lies one of the most manipulative minds in anime. Aizen faked loyalty, hid his true strength, and fooled even the gods of Soul Society — all for his own plans. He’s the villain other villains fear.
๐ 5. L (Death Note)
The perfect match for Light. L is unpredictable, brilliant, and unapologetically weird. His deductive reasoning and unconventional logic made him the only real threat to Light’s reign — and that alone earns him a spot on this list.
๐ฅ 6. Shikamaru Nara (Naruto)

He says he's lazy — but don’t be fooled. Shikamaru is the ultimate battle tactician. From trapping immortal enemies to outsmarting the Akatsuki, he proves brains beat brute force every time.
๐ง 7. Johan Liebert (Monster)

Johan doesn’t fight. He manipulates. Calm, charismatic, and terrifyingly smart, Johan can push others to kill, fall, or betray — all while keeping his hands clean. He's the scariest genius with no powers at all.
๐ 8. Norman (The Promised Neverland)

Don’t let the baby face fool you. Norman is a cold strategist when it comes to survival. He plans every escape, predicts enemy moves, and sacrifices for the bigger picture — even when it breaks your heart.
๐ฎ 9. Sora & Shiro (No Game No Life)

These sibling gamers dominate a world where every conflict is resolved with games. With unmatched logic, memory, and calculation, they turn impossible odds into thrilling victories.
๐ 10. Kiyotaka Ayanokoji (Classroom of the Elite)

Cool, calculating, and emotionless — Kiyotaka secretly manipulates the elite class from the shadows. He plays the long game and stays unseen, always ensuring the outcome he desires… without anyone noticing he was involved.
๐ Conclusion:
These anime masterminds show that brains can be just as exciting as brawn. Whether they’re plotting revolutions or manipulating games of death, they remind us that a sharp mind is anime’s most underrated weapon.
